  • My original comment on "$10K worth of parts selling for $50K" has more to do with a person being able to take the time & research to piece together a similar machine for a lot less money. For example you would have to run like an 88" Rev Tech engine instead of TP to save a lot of money but loose some power. But with basic mechanical skills, patience, & careful parts ordering, you can accomplish the same look & feel of an Exile bike for around $10K. Have fun riding & keep the shiny side up. DIY
